package languages
import (
"testing"
"github.com/zzet/gortex/internal/graph"
)
func TestGoFlags_LaunchDarklyVariation(t *testing.T) {
src := `package foo
type LDClient struct{}
func (c *LDClient) BoolVariation(key string, ctx any, def bool) bool { return false }
func Run(ld *LDClient) {
if ld.BoolVariation("signup_v2", nil, false) {
_ = "ok"
}
}
`
fix := runGoExtract(t, src)
flags := fix.nodesByKind[graph.KindFlag]
if len(flags) != 1 {
t.Fatalf("expected 1 KindFlag, got %d: %+v", len(flags), flags)
}
if flags[0].ID != "flag::launchdarkly::signup_v2" {
t.Errorf("flag id = %q", flags[0].ID)
}
if p, _ := flags[0].Meta["provider"].(string); p != "launchdarkly" {
t.Errorf("provider meta = %q", p)
}
toggles := fix.edgesByKind[graph.EdgeTogglesFlag]
if len(toggles) != 1 {
t.Fatalf("expected 1 EdgeTogglesFlag, got %d", len(toggles))
}
if op, _ := toggles[0].Meta["op"].(string); op != "read" {
t.Errorf("op meta = %q", op)
}
}
func TestGoFlags_GrowthBookIsOn(t *testing.T) {
src := `package foo
type GBClient struct{}
func (c *GBClient) IsOn(key string) bool { return false }
func Run(gb *GBClient) {
gb.IsOn("new_pricing")
}
`
fix := runGoExtract(t, src)
flags := fix.nodesByKind[graph.KindFlag]
if len(flags) != 1 {
t.Fatalf("expected 1 flag, got %d", len(flags))
}
if flags[0].ID != "flag::growthbook::new_pricing" {
t.Errorf("id = %q", flags[0].ID)
}
}
func TestGoFlags_UnleashIsEnabled(t *testing.T) {
src := `package foo
type UnleashClient struct{}
func (c *UnleashClient) IsEnabled(name string) bool { return false }
func Run(u *UnleashClient) {
u.IsEnabled("dark_mode")
}
`
fix := runGoExtract(t, src)
flags := fix.nodesByKind[graph.KindFlag]
if len(flags) != 1 {
t.Fatalf("expected 1 flag, got %d", len(flags))
}
if flags[0].ID != "flag::unleash::dark_mode" {
t.Errorf("id = %q", flags[0].ID)
}
}
func TestGoFlags_DuplicateNameDeduplicates(t *testing.T) {
src := `package foo
type GBClient struct{}
func (c *GBClient) IsOn(key string) bool { return false }
func A(gb *GBClient) { gb.IsOn("checkout_v2") }
func B(gb *GBClient) { gb.IsOn("checkout_v2") }
`
fix := runGoExtract(t, src)
flags := fix.nodesByKind[graph.KindFlag]
if len(flags) != 1 {
t.Errorf("expected 1 deduped flag node, got %d", len(flags))
}
if got := len(fix.edgesByKind[graph.EdgeTogglesFlag]); got != 2 {
t.Errorf("expected 2 toggle edges (one per call site), got %d", got)
}
}
func TestGoFlags_NonLiteralArgSkipped(t *testing.T) {
src := `package foo
type GBClient struct{}
func (c *GBClient) IsOn(key string) bool { return false }
func Run(gb *GBClient, name string) {
gb.IsOn(name)
}
`
fix := runGoExtract(t, src)
if got := len(fix.nodesByKind[graph.KindFlag]); got != 0 {
t.Errorf("dynamic flag name should not produce a node, got %d", got)
}
}
func TestGoFlags_NonFlagMethodIgnored(t *testing.T) {
src := `package foo
type Cache struct{}
func (c *Cache) Get(key string) any { return nil }
func Run(c *Cache) {
_ = c.Get("user_123")
}
`
fix := runGoExtract(t, src)
if got := len(fix.nodesByKind[graph.KindFlag]); got != 0 {
t.Errorf("Cache.Get should not match flag heuristic, got %d", got)
}
}
